From ae4e0f75b73c245786d5b3db2198fd3cbd0195c6 Mon Sep 17 00:00:00 2001 From: rusefillc Date: Wed, 8 Dec 2021 19:35:30 -0500 Subject: [PATCH] minor refactoring --- .../io/src/main/java/com/rusefi/io/LinkManager.java | 3 +-- .../ui/src/main/java/com/rusefi/ConsoleUI.java | 10 ++++++---- .../src/main/java/com/rusefi/ui/console/MainFrame.java | 2 +- 3 files changed, 8 insertions(+), 7 deletions(-) diff --git a/java_console/io/src/main/java/com/rusefi/io/LinkManager.java b/java_console/io/src/main/java/com/rusefi/io/LinkManager.java index c2a0904c16..10336fb9ea 100644 --- a/java_console/io/src/main/java/com/rusefi/io/LinkManager.java +++ b/java_console/io/src/main/java/com/rusefi/io/LinkManager.java @@ -7,11 +7,10 @@ import com.rusefi.NamedThreadFactory; import com.rusefi.binaryprotocol.BinaryProtocol; import com.rusefi.binaryprotocol.BinaryProtocolState; import com.rusefi.core.EngineState; -import com.rusefi.io.serial.StreamConnector; import com.rusefi.io.serial.BufferedSerialIoStream; +import com.rusefi.io.serial.StreamConnector; import com.rusefi.io.tcp.TcpConnector; import com.rusefi.io.tcp.TcpIoStream; -import jdk.nashorn.internal.runtime.regexp.joni.constants.Arguments; import org.jetbrains.annotations.NotNull; import java.io.Closeable; diff --git a/java_console/ui/src/main/java/com/rusefi/ConsoleUI.java b/java_console/ui/src/main/java/com/rusefi/ConsoleUI.java index c82f72c34e..1ff0cbf48e 100644 --- a/java_console/ui/src/main/java/com/rusefi/ConsoleUI.java +++ b/java_console/ui/src/main/java/com/rusefi/ConsoleUI.java @@ -39,7 +39,6 @@ import static com.rusefi.ui.storage.PersistentConfiguration.getConfig; */ public class ConsoleUI { private static final int DEFAULT_TAB_INDEX = 0; - public String port; private static SensorCentral.SensorListener wrongVersionListener; public static final String TAB_INDEX = "main_tab"; @@ -50,8 +49,7 @@ public class ConsoleUI { static Frame staticFrame; private final TabbedPanel tabbedPane; - - private final MainFrame mainFrame; + private final String port; public final UIContext uiContext = new UIContext(); @@ -67,7 +65,7 @@ public class ConsoleUI { public ConsoleUI(String port) { tabbedPane = new TabbedPanel(uiContext); this.port = port; - mainFrame = new MainFrame(this, tabbedPane); + MainFrame mainFrame = new MainFrame(this, tabbedPane); ConsoleUI.staticFrame = mainFrame.getFrame().getFrame(); setFrameIcon(ConsoleUI.staticFrame); FileLog.MAIN.logLine("Console " + CONSOLE_VERSION); @@ -182,6 +180,10 @@ public class ConsoleUI { mainFrame.getFrame().showFrame(tabbedPane.tabbedPane); } + public String getPort() { + return port; + } + static void startUi(String[] args) throws InterruptedException, InvocationTargetException { FileLog.MAIN.start(); diff --git a/java_console/ui/src/main/java/com/rusefi/ui/console/MainFrame.java b/java_console/ui/src/main/java/com/rusefi/ui/console/MainFrame.java index 2812b484a3..e8beff741d 100644 --- a/java_console/ui/src/main/java/com/rusefi/ui/console/MainFrame.java +++ b/java_console/ui/src/main/java/com/rusefi/ui/console/MainFrame.java @@ -111,7 +111,7 @@ public class MainFrame { String disconnected = ConnectionStatusLogic.INSTANCE.isConnected() ? "" : "DISCONNECTED "; BinaryProtocol bp = consoleUI.uiContext.getLinkManager().getCurrentStreamState(); String signature = bp == null ? "not loaded" : bp.signature; - frame.getFrame().setTitle(disconnected + "Console " + Launcher.CONSOLE_VERSION + "; firmware=" + Launcher.firmwareVersion.get() + "@" + consoleUI.port + " " + signature); + frame.getFrame().setTitle(disconnected + "Console " + Launcher.CONSOLE_VERSION + "; firmware=" + Launcher.firmwareVersion.get() + "@" + consoleUI.getPort() + " " + signature); } private void windowClosedHandler() {